WebDec 16, 2024 · Nearsightedness: Myopia Causes For you to see clearly, light rays must travel through the front layers of the eye ( the cornea and lens ). WebMar 8, 2024 · With myopia, your eye is typically longer from front to back than is usual — kind of like an olive or a grape. This causes light to focus in front of your retina instead of on it, leading to...
